titleOfInvention |
Process for preparing beta-fructofuranosidase enzyme and a process for producing fructooligosaccharides |
abstract |
A process for preparing beta-fructofuranosidase enzyme and a process for producing fructooligosaccharides, in which the preparation of the enzyme is obtained by cultivating the fungus Aspergillus niger, either wild or mutated, in a preferably semi-solid culture medium, in order to produce an extracellular enzyme, which is submitted to transfructosylation for producing fructooligosaccharides comprising sugars which are formed by one unit of sacrose and by two, three and four units of fructose. |
